Bob Brigham explores his adoption and the impact of the Vietnam War on his identity.

Bob Brigham always knew he was adopted, but growing up, he didn’t know anything about his biological parents. When he was seven years old, a social worker came for a visit and Bob heard her whisper something to his mother – something about the Vietnam War. “Within a nanosecond, I created a story in my head.” Bob Brigham's book is This Is a True War Story.
